Alonso sees himself staying at Alpine until 2024

Fernando Alonso has said he will still be Esteban Ocon's team-mate at Alpine until at least the end of the 2024 season. The two-time World Champion, who turns 40 next month, currently has a contract that expires at the end of the 2022 season but, in a interview with Spanish publication AS, he already has plans to continue racing in Formula 1 with Alpine far beyond that. Team-mate Ocon recently signed a new three-year deal with Alpine to secure his future with the team until the end of the 2024 season.
